Driving Advices for Morocco – Traffic Regulations and Road Usage Peculiarities
Previous hints
In Morocco, travelers are traditionally attracted by beautiful mountain roads that feature breathtaking and unique landscapes. Roads laid in the mountains are extremely complex, so inexperienced drivers are not recommended to drive on them. If you still want to enjoy the beauty of the mountain region, do not forget to take some warm clothes to the trip, as it can be pretty cool in the mountains even during the daytime.
Even in distant corners of the mountain region drivers will be certainly delighted with one fact – there is a huge number of souvenir shops and restaurants near roads. You will find no difficulty finding a place to stay there.
When planning a route, you should take into account that you will simply not be able to move at the speed of more than 40 km/h on some highways. The reason for this is in a huge number of horse-drawn carts and trucks. Therefore, your trip can take much longer than you have originally planned.

Traveling in Fes with family car
The most significant attractions of Fez are concentrated in the medina of Fes el-Bali (Arabic for Old Fez), the oldest district of the city. It presents hundreds of religious buildings, several museums, and a countless number of shopping pavilions, the visits to which are often successfully combined with city tours by tourists. The second medina, Fes el-Jdid , is also full of interesting sites to explore. Sightseeing fans will surely like the so-called New Fez - the youngest part of the city. Andalusian Mosque stands out among the hundreds of religious sites in Fez. Built in 1321, it is considered to be one of the most beautiful in the city. Its minaret is painted in white and green tones and is distinguished by an impressive height. The mosque is also notable for its rich interior decoration.
In Fez, there is the oldest educational institution in the world - the University of Al Quaraouiyine ( University Al-Karaouine ) founded in 859. Interestingly, the founder of the university was a woman - Fatima al-Fihri. Today, the university is the most prestigious in the country, many prominent Moroccan politicians have left its walls. Travelers are primarily interested in visiting the university's eponymous Al-Qarawiyyin Mosque ( Mosque Al-Karaouine ), which is the largest in North Africa. It can accommodate over 20,000 parishioners at one time. The mosque houses one of the most significant religious objects of Fez - the tomb of Idris II, the founder of the city.

Another important symbol of the Morrocan city is the Bab Bou Jeloud Gate that serves as the main entrance to the medina of Fes el-Bali. The landmark built relatively recently, at the beginning of the 20th century, is among the city's most beautiful architectural structures. Painted in white-blue colors, it is decorated with rich ornaments and is the newest city gate.
